1. Composition of the Atmosphere (рд╡рд╛рдпреБрдордВрдбрд▓ рдХрд╛ рдЧрдарди)

The earth is surrounded by a huge blanket of air called the atmosphere.

  • Nitrogen ($N_2$ - 78%): Most abundant gas in the air. It helps in the survival of plants.
  • Oxygen ($O_2$ - 21%): Second most plentiful gas. Essential for the survival of humans and animals (respiration).
  • Argon ($Ar$ - 0.93%): Present in small quantities.
  • Carbon Dioxide ($CO_2$ - 0.03%): Essential for plants to make food (photosynthesis). It creates a greenhouse effect by trapping heat radiated from the earth.

2. Structure of the Atmosphere (рд╡рд╛рдпреБрдордВрдбрд▓ рдХреА рд╕рдВрд░рдЪрдирд╛)

The atmosphere is divided into five distinct layers starting from the earth's surface:

  1. Troposphere (рдХреНрд╖реЛрднрдордВрдбрд▓):
    • Height: Average 13 km from the surface.
    • Importance: Most important layer; air we breathe exists here. Weather phenomena like rainfall, fog, and hailstorm occur in this layer.
  2. Stratosphere (рд╕рдорддрд╛рдкрдордВрдбрд▓):
    • Height: Up to 50 km height.
    • Importance: Free from clouds and weather disturbances, making it ideal for flying aeroplanes. Contains the Ozone layer which protects us from harmful ultraviolet (UV) rays.
  3. Mesosphere (рдордзреНрдпрдордВрдбрд▓):
    • Height: Up to 80 km.
    • Importance: Meteorites burn up in this layer on entering from space.
  4. Thermosphere / Ionosphere (рдмрд╛рд╣реНрдп рд╡рд╛рдпреБрдордВрдбрд▓ / рдЖрдпрдирдордВрдбрд▓):
    • Height: 80 to 400 km.
    • Importance: Temperature rises very rapidly with height. Radio waves transmitted from the earth are reflected back to the earth by this layer.
  5. Exosphere (рдмрд╣рд┐рд░реНрдордВрдбрд▓):
    • Height: Uppermost layer.
    • Importance: Very thin air. Light gases like helium and hydrogen float into space from here.

3. Weather and Climate (рдореМрд╕рдо рдФрд░ рдЬрд▓рд╡рд╛рдпреБ)

  • Weather (рдореМрд╕рдо): Hour-to-hour, day-to-day condition of the atmosphere. (e.g., sunny, rainy, cloudy day).
  • Climate (рдЬрд▓рд╡рд╛рдпреБ): The average weather condition of a place for a longer period of time (e.g., tropical, desert climate).

4. Elements of Weather & Climate (рдореМрд╕рдо рдФрд░ рдЬрд▓рд╡рд╛рдпреБ рдХреЗ рддрддреНрд╡)

A. Temperature (рддрд╛рдкрдорд╛рди)

  • Definition: The degree of hotness and coldness of the air.
  • Insolation (рдЖрддуГГуГЧ): Incoming solar energy intercepted by the earth. Temperature decreases from the equator towards the poles.
  • Standard Unit: Degree Celsius ($^\circ C$).

B. Air Pressure (рд╡рд╛рдпреБ рджрд╛рдм)

  • Definition: Pressure exerted by the weight of air on the earth's surface.
  • Key Rule: Air pressure is highest at sea level and decreases with height.
  • High-Pressure Area: Associated with clear and sunny skies (cold areas).
  • Low-Pressure Area: Associated with cloudy skies and wet weather (warm areas). Air always moves from high-pressure areas to low-pressure areas.

C. Wind (рдкрд╡рди)

  • Definition: The movement of air from high-pressure area to low-pressure area.
  • Types of Winds:
    1. Permanent Winds (рд╕реНрдерд╛рдИ рдкрд╡рдиреЗрдВ): Trade winds, Westerlies, and Easterlies. Blow constantly throughout the year in a particular direction.
    2. Seasonal Winds (рдореМрд╕рдореА рдкрд╡рдиреЗрдВ): Winds that change their direction in different seasons (e.g., Monsoons in India).
    3. Local Winds (рд╕реНрдерд╛рдиреАрдп рдкрд╡рдиреЗрдВ): Blow only during a particular period of the day or year in a small area (e.g., Loo in the hot summer of northern India).

D. Moisture / Humidity (рдЖрд░реНрджреНрд░рддрд╛)

  • Definition: Moisture in the air at any time. When air is full of water vapour, it is called a humid day.
  • Precipitation (рд╡рд░реНрд╖рдг): When water vapour rises, it cools and condenses to form clouds. Falling down to the earth in liquid or solid form is called precipitation (Rain, Snow, Sleet, Hail).

5. Important Terms to Remember (рдорд╣рддреНрд╡рдкреВрд░реНрдг рд╢рдмреНрдж)

  • Atmosphere (рд╡рд╛рдпреБрдордВрдбрд▓): Blanket of air surrounding the earth.
  • Greenhouse Effect (рдЧреНрд░реАрдирд╣рд╛рдЙрд╕ рдкреНрд░рднрд╛рд╡): Trapping of heat by carbon dioxide in the atmosphere, preventing the earth from becoming too cold.
  • Barometer (рдмреИрд░реЛрдореАрдЯрд░): Instrument used to measure air pressure.
  • Thermometer (рдерд░реНрдорд╛рдореАрдЯрд░): Instrument used to measure temperature.
  • Rain Gauge (рд╡рд░реНрд╖рд╛ рдорд╛╨┐╨╕): Instrument used to measure the amount of rainfall.
  • Wind Vane (рд╡рд╛рддрд╛рдЧреНрд░ рд╕реВрдЪрдХ): Instrument used to show the direction of the wind.
